Darren Boihem, CM-BIM

Vice President, BIM Services at VinZero U.S. CAD

Darren Boihem, CM-BIM, has a diverse work experience spanning multiple industries and roles. Darren most recently worked at U.S. CAD, a VinZero company, starting in 2017. There, they held the position of Vice President, Sales, where they supervised and managed the company's sales efforts until January 2022. In January 2022, they transitioned to the role of Vice President, BIM Services, responsible for overseeing and managing the company's BIM services.

Prior to their role at U.S. CAD, Darren worked at ARC Document Solutions as the National Director of BIM and Visualization Services from March 2010 to January 2017. In this role, they led the company's BIM services group, utilizing Building Information Modeling to create quality models and objects for data management and collaboration.

Before ARC Document Solutions, Darren worked at OCB Reprographics. Darren held various roles at OCB, including Vice President, On-Site Services (Managed Print Services/MPS) from January 2006 to March 2010, Director of On-Site Services from 2003 to 2006, and Digital Publishing Consultant from October 2001 to January 2003. At OCB, they were responsible for managing on-site services, sales, and business development.

Earlier in their career, Darren worked at Tradenable as the Director of Sales and Business Development from March 2000 to September 2001. At Tradenable, they built and managed a sales and sales support team and developed relationships with customers and partners.

Darren also worked at TradeOut as a Regional Manager from July 1999 to March 2000. TradeOut was an online B2B marketplace for excess inventory and idle assets.

Darren'searliest work experience was at Federal Express Corporation, where they held multiple roles from 1991 to 1999. These roles included Regional Customer Automation Manager from January 1997 to July 1999, Customer Automation Specialist from January 1993 to January 1997, and Sales Representative from June 1991 to January 1993. At Federal Express, they focused on customer automation, sales, and customer satisfaction.

Overall, Darren Boihem has demonstrated extensive experience in sales, business development, customer automation, and BIM services throughout their career.

Darren Boihem, CM-BIM, has a Bachelor of Arts degree from UC Irvine, where they studied Psychology and minored in Anthropology. Prior to that, they attended West Torrance High School. In addition to their degree, Darren has obtained a certification in CM-BIM from the Associated General Contractors of America.
